Lagos Court Jails Three for Assaulting KAI Officers

A Magistrate Court in Lagos has convicted and sentenced three men for assaulting officials of the Lagos Environmental Sanitation Corps (LAGESC), also known as Kick Against Indiscipline (KAI), during an enforcement operation.

Nigerian Court Orders NDLEA to Produce Detained Celebrity KC Luxury

A Lagos court has directed the National Drug Law Enforcement Agency to present detained musician KayCee Luxury before a judge amid ongoing cocaine-related allegations. The order addresses legal challenges surrounding the artist’s continued detention without formal charges.

Nigeria Customs Intercepts 399 Rifles, Court Remands Two Suspects

The Nigeria Customs Service intercepted 399 Jojef rifles and parts at Tincan Island Port, a major blow against illegal arms proliferation. A Lagos Federal High Court has since remanded two men for 15 days as Customs probes their alleged involvement in the high-calibre arms shipment.

Lagos Court Clears Mike Nwalie of Drug Charges

A Lagos court has acquitted Mike Nwalie, a club supervisor also known as Pretty Mike, of drug charges. The court ruled that the National Drug Law Enforcement Agency (NDLEA) failed to provide sufficient evidence to prove the case.

Lagos Court Remands Seven for Assaulting LAWMA Operatives

A Special Offences (Mobile) Court in Ikeja Magisterial District has remanded seven individuals in a correctional facility for allegedly assaulting enforcement officers of the Lagos Waste Management Authority (LAWMA) during an environmental monitoring operation.
